The Buckhorn Ranger Station is located on a large broad open terrace in the narrow Buckhorn Canyon just off Box Elder Creek, a tributary of Buckhorn Creek. West and East White Pine Mountains are located to the north, Lookout Mountain and Crystal Mountain are located to the south and Pingree Pass and the Mummy Range are located to the west.
Recreation: Danner Hill Trail (AKA Donner Pass Trail) is located just north of the site and heads to the south towards Lookout Mountain. Forest Road 100 (West White Pine Road) heads north of the site to the original location of the West White Pine Fire Lookout that was relocated by helicopter to Fort Collins, Colorado. The area is popular for biking, hiking, OHV and motorized riding, hunting, and scenic drives.
